Ingredients

To make a delicious pumpkin spice coffee creamer, you need a few key ingredients. Each one adds flavor and creaminess to the mix. Here’s what you’ll need:

  • Whole milk or non-dairy alternatives: This gives your creamer a rich base. You can choose almond, soy, or oat milk for a lighter option.
  • Heavy cream or coconut cream: This adds thickness and a luxurious feel. Coconut cream gives a nice twist for those who want a dairy-free choice.
  • Pure pumpkin puree: This is the star. It adds that warm, pumpkin flavor we all love. Make sure it’s pure and not pumpkin pie filling.
  • Maple syrup for sweetness: This sweetens the creamer naturally. Adjust the amount based on your taste.
  • Vanilla extract: This enhances the flavors. Just a teaspoon makes a big difference.
  • Pumpkin pie spice blend: This includes warm spices like nutmeg and cloves. It brings the seasonal vibe right to your cup.
  • Ground cinnamon: A sprinkle of cinnamon adds warmth and depth.
  • Salt and its purpose: Just a pinch of salt balances the sweetness and enhances all the flavors.

Step-by-Step Instructions

Preparation Overview

First, we start by combining the dairy. In a medium saucepan, mix 2 cups of whole milk and 1 cup of heavy cream. Heat over medium until warm but not boiling.

Next, add 1/2 cup of pure pumpkin puree. Whisk it well until the mixture is smooth. This makes sure the pumpkin blends nicely with the cream.

Then, stir in 1/4 cup of maple syrup. This gives it sweetness. Add 1 teaspoon of vanilla extract, 1 teaspoon of pumpkin pie spice, 1/2 teaspoon of ground cinnamon, and a pinch of salt. Keep whisking until everything is mixed well.

Now, lower the heat and let it simmer. Simmer for about 5 minutes. This helps the flavors blend together. Do not let it boil; keep an eye on it.

Cooling and Storing

Once done, take the saucepan off the heat. Let it cool slightly at room temperature.

For storage, pour the cooled creamer into a glass jar or an airtight container. It will stay fresh in the refrigerator for up to one week.

Be sure to shake it well before each use. This keeps the flavors mixed and ready for your coffee or tea. Enjoy your homemade pumpkin spice coffee creamer!

Tips & Tricks

Perfecting the Flavor

To make your pumpkin spice coffee creamer just right, start with the sweetness. You can adjust it easily with maple syrup. If you want it sweeter, add a bit more syrup. If you like it less sweet, reduce the syrup. Taste as you go. This way, you find the perfect balance for your coffee.

Next, let’s talk about spices. Balancing spices can make a big difference. You might want more or less pumpkin pie spice. Try adding a bit more cinnamon if you love that flavor. Mixing spices to your taste helps create a creamer you will enjoy every time.

Variations

Dairy-Free Options

If you want a dairy-free option, you can use oat or almond milk. They both add creaminess and flavor. Oat milk works well because it is thick and smooth. Almond milk has a light taste that pairs nicely with pumpkin spice.

You can also use coconut cream as a great alternative to heavy cream. It adds a rich, tropical flavor. Just remember to stir it well to mix it with the other ingredients. This will give your coffee creamer a nice, creamy texture without dairy.

Flavor Enhancements

To make your pumpkin spice coffee creamer even better, try adding more spices. A dash of nutmeg or ginger can give it a warm kick. You can also play with the amount of pumpkin pie spice. Adjust it to fit your taste.

Another fun idea is to use flavored syrups. Vanilla, hazelnut, or caramel syrups can add a new twist to your coffee. Just add a tablespoon or two when you mix your ingredients. This simple change can change your morning coffee into a special treat.

Storage Information

Best Practices for Storage

Store your pumpkin spice coffee creamer in a glass jar or an airtight container. This helps keep it fresh. You can also use a squeeze bottle for easy pouring. Make sure the container is clean and dry before adding the creamer.

The shelf life of this creamer is about one week in the fridge. Always check for signs of spoilage. If it smells off or has changed color, it is best to toss it.

Freezing Tips

Yes, you can freeze pumpkin spice coffee creamer. Freezing is a great way to save some for later. Pour the creamer into ice cube trays or small containers. This way, you can use just what you need.

To thaw, simply move the cubes to the fridge overnight. You can also warm them in the microwave for a quick use. Stir well before adding to your coffee. Enjoy the flavor boost in every cup!

FAQs

How to make pumpkin spice coffee creamer from scratch?

To make pumpkin spice coffee creamer from scratch, gather your ingredients. You will need whole milk, heavy cream, pure pumpkin puree, maple syrup, vanilla extract, pumpkin pie spice, ground cinnamon, and a pinch of salt. Heat the milk and cream in a saucepan. Add the pumpkin puree, whisk until smooth. Then mix in the maple syrup, vanilla, spices, and salt. Simmer for five minutes. Let it cool, then store in the fridge.

What’s the best way to sweeten pumpkin spice coffee creamer?

The best way to sweeten your creamer is with maple syrup. It adds a rich flavor that blends well with pumpkin spice. You can adjust the amount based on how sweet you like it. Start with a quarter cup and taste. If you want it sweeter, add a bit more. Other options include honey or agave syrup.

Can I substitute the heavy cream with a lighter alternative?

Yes! You can substitute heavy cream with coconut cream or a lighter milk, like oat or almond. This will change the flavor slightly, but it will still be tasty. If you use non-dairy milk, choose one that is creamy for the best result.

How long does homemade pumpkin spice coffee creamer last in the fridge?

Homemade pumpkin spice coffee creamer lasts about one week in the fridge. Store it in an airtight container to keep it fresh. Always smell and taste before using if it has been in the fridge for a while.

Is pumpkin spice coffee creamer gluten-free?

Yes, pumpkin spice coffee creamer is gluten-free! All the ingredients used in this creamer do not contain gluten. Just make sure to check labels on any added ingredients, like syrups or spices, to ensure they are gluten-free.

Full Recipe

Complete Recipe Method

Here’s how to make pumpkin spice coffee creamer. Gather these ingredients:

  • 2 cups whole milk (or your favorite non-dairy milk)
  • 1 cup heavy cream (or coconut cream)
  • 1/2 cup pure pumpkin puree
  • 1/4 cup maple syrup (adjust to taste)
  • 1 teaspoon vanilla extract
  • 1 teaspoon pumpkin pie spice
  • 1/2 teaspoon ground cinnamon
  • Pinch of salt

Now, let’s dive into the steps to create this tasty blend:

1. Combine the Dairy: In a medium saucepan, pour the whole milk and heavy cream. Turn the heat to medium. Stir gently until it’s warm, but don’t let it boil.

2. Add Pumpkin: Next, mix in the pure pumpkin puree. Whisk it until the mixture is smooth and well combined.

3. Flavor It Up: Stir in the maple syrup, vanilla extract, pumpkin pie spice, ground cinnamon, and a pinch of salt. Keep whisking until all ingredients blend together nicely.

4. Simmer: Lower the heat and let it simmer for about 5 minutes. This allows the flavors to meld and become rich.

5. Cool Down: Once done, take the saucepan off the heat. Let it cool for a few minutes.

6. Store It: Pour your cooled creamer into a glass jar or an airtight container. You can keep it in the fridge for up to a week.

7. Enjoy: Shake well before each use. Pour it into your coffee or tea for a delightful treat!

Prep time is just 10 minutes, and the total time is only 15 minutes. This recipe makes about 3 cups of creamy goodness. Enjoy your homemade pumpkin spice coffee creamer!
